Told me hes looking for 550.
Even If he tries for 600 (Which Id expect at around anything north of 26ish PSI if its tuned well), Hell have more of an issue with the stock fuel lines and current pump being the limiting factor at that point... NO reason he shouldnt see 500+ on pump at around 18 PSI either.
Precision 1000s are plenty
Hell still be fine with what he has, no need to go bigger... The money would be better spent stuffing either 2 HPs in the tank and running a -8 ish feed and usin g the stock for a return or another updated pump/line plan. At that point, I believe the 1000s would possibly be enough to just about max the turbo out.
